Output 080f860bbaf9437760883e33305c66317cc95a4c384ebae60e169e10a40b7419:1

value
340232655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07e98c74506c070406abd6e7e6d05541a9b20fe4 OP_EQUAL
address
M8czk1yhoo9eHUPGnCdBmF7p8W4hzdCZG9
transaction
080f860bbaf9437760883e33305c66317cc95a4c384ebae60e169e10a40b7419
spent
true